What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Pre Press Operator,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Pre Press Operator, you need a solid understanding of printing processes, color theory, and file preparation, often supported by a relevant technical diploma or equivalent experience. Proficiency with industry-standard software such as Adobe Creative Suite, RIP software, and digital proofing systems is typically necessary. Attention to detail, time management, and strong problem-solving skills help ensure files are print-ready and production deadlines are met. These competencies are crucial to prevent costly errors and maintain high-quality print standards in a fast-paced production environment.

What are some typical challenges a Pre Press Operator might face when preparing files for print production?

Pre Press Operators often encounter challenges such as correcting file errors, managing color consistency across different media, and ensuring all fonts and images are properly embedded or linked. They must also stay up to date with evolving software and printing technologies while meeting tight deadlines. Collaboration with designers, clients, and press operators is essential to resolve issues quickly and maintain print quality throughout the process.

What are Pre Press Operators?

Pre Press Operators are professionals in the printing industry who prepare digital files and materials for printing. Their responsibilities include reviewing and correcting digital artwork, making color adjustments, and ensuring that files are correctly formatted for various printing presses. They often work with specialized software to produce printing plates or digital proofs and coordinate with designers and press operators to ensure high-quality output. Their role is crucial in preventing errors and maintaining efficiency in the printing process.

Is prepress a good career?

Prepress operators prepare digital files for printing, requiring skills in graphic design, color management, and familiarity with printing software and equipment. It can be a stable career with opportunities for advancement, especially for those with technical aptitude and attention to detail.

What is the difference between Pre Press Operator vs Print Production Technician?

AspectPre Press OperatorPrint Production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ma, technical training, certifications in printing softwareHigh school diploma, technical training, certifications in printing equipment
Work EnvironmentDesign studios, printing plants, officesPrinting facilities, production floors
Job FocusPreparing digital files, color correction, layout adjustmentsOperating printing presses, overseeing print runs
Common UsageDesign firms, commercial printersCommercial printing companies, large print shops

Pre Press Operators primarily focus on preparing digital files and ensuring print-ready materials, while Print Production Technicians handle the actual printing process and machine operation. Both roles require technical skills and certifications, but their responsibilities differ in the production workflow.

About the Job The Clearlake Branch of Meador Staffing has partnered with a local manufacturing company to bring a Pre-press operator to their team Job Summary: The Pre-Press Operator is responsible for preparing and processing digital files for production in a sign manufacturing environment. This role ensures all artwork meets production specifications, is print-ready, and aligns with customer and company quality standards. The ideal candidate has strong attention to detail, experience with large-format printing, and proficiency in design and prepress software. Key Responsibilities:
  • Review customer artwork and job specifications for accuracy, completeness, and print readiness
  • Prepare, edit, and optimize files for large-format printing, routing, and cutting equipment
  • Ensure proper color management, resolution, scaling, and file formatting
  • Set up print layouts, nesting, and imposition for efficient material usage
  • Collaborate with design, sales, and production teams to resolve file issues or discrepancies
  • Operate RIP software and maintain workflow queues for production
  • Conduct quality checks prior to printing to minimize errors and rework
  • Maintain organized digital file systems and job documentation
  • Stay current with industry standards, software updates, and printing technologies
Qualifications:
  • High school diploma or equivalent; additional degree in graphic design or printing technology preferred
  • 1-3 years of prepress experience, preferably in sign or large-format printing
  • Proficiency in Adobe Creative Suite (Illustrator, Photoshop, Acrobat)
  • Experience with RIP software (e.g., Onyx, Caldera, or similar)
  • Strong understanding of color profiles, file formats, and print production processes
  • Excellent attention to detail and problem-solving skills
  • Ability to manage multiple jobs and meet production deadlines
